Courtney Love’s daughter rejected ‘Twilight’ role to avoid fame like dad Cobain
August 11th, 2010 - 2:53 pm ICT by ANILondon, Aug 11 (ANI): American singer Kurt Cobain’s daughter Frances Bean turned down roles in ‘Twilight’ and ‘Alice In Wonderland’ to avoid fame, her mother Courtney Love has revealed.
The Nirvana rocker committed suicide in 1994 when Frances was just 20 months old.
Now, 17-year-old Frances does not want to live a life in the spotlight, and had turned down two major movie roles, according to Love, reports The Daily Star.
“Frances is so beautiful, but she doesn’t want to be famous. She was offered the part of Bella in the Twilight movies, and Tim Burton wanted her for Alice in Wonderland.
“But she wants to go to college - she’s very good at graphic novels. Frances will be fine,” Love told You magazine. (ANI)
